Agricultural implement skew detection and correction
First Claim
1. An apparatus for detecting skewing in an agricultural implement where the implement includes a ground engaging tool mounted on a front portion thereof and operative to create a furrow in a ground surface, the apparatus comprising:
- a furrow sensor mounted on a rear portion of the implement rearward of the ground engaging tool such that when the implement is travelling in a desired operating orientation the furrow sensor is in an aligned position where the furrow sensor is aligned in an operating travel direction of the implement with the front furrow opener;
wherein the furrow sensor is operative to detect the furrow and send a skew correction signal when the furrow sensor detects that the rear portion of the implement is laterally displaced from the furrow compared to the aligned position.

Abstract
A system for correcting skewing in an agricultural implement where the implement includes a plurality of ground engaging tools laterally spaced across a width of the implement and operative to selectively engage the ground to perform a desired operation on a field surface has a skew detecting device operative to sense when the implement is travelling in a skewed orientation and send a correction signal indicating the skewed orientation to a correction mechanism. A drag force is exerted on the ground engaging tools by engagement with the ground when performing the desired operation on the field surface, and the correction mechanism is operative to change the drag forces exerted on at least some ground engaging tools on one side of the implement to correct the skewed orientation.
